About Gabriel Martinelli
Named in Carlo Ancelotti's final 26, Gabriel Martinelli heads to the 2026 World Cup as a left-sided forward for Brazil. The Arsenal winger is 24 at kick-off and valued at around €45.00m, a former Brazil youth international.
Brazil were drawn in Group C, alongside Morocco, Haiti and Scotland. They open against Morocco at MetLife Stadium in East Rutherford on 13 June, then face Haiti at Lincoln Financial Field in Philadelphia on 19 June before meeting Scotland at Hard Rock Stadium in Miami Gardens on 24 June. Brazil reached the finals by finishing fifth in CONMEBOL round-robin qualifying, qualifying on 10 June 2025.

Playing Style
A dynamic, explosive wide forward, Martinelli plays off the left and hurts defences with his acceleration and raw speed. He works hard out of possession too, bringing real defensive intensity for a front player. He stands 1.78 m and is right-footed, with 1,081 minutes behind him this season. At 24, he is firmly in Carlo Ancelotti's plans for the group stage.
World Cup History
This is Gabriel Martinelli's first senior World Cup. Carlo Ancelotti has named him in Brazil's 26, the forward reaching the finals with no senior tournament minutes behind him. He arrives as one of Ancelotti's confirmed names for the Brazil group stage.
